Transsion Holding’s online sub-brand Inifinix has introduced a new budget series in India with the launch of Smart 2. With this new phone, Infinix is looking to present the Smart 2 as an alternative to Redmi 5A. It is also evident from the company’s marketing pitch which hails the Smart 2 as “India ka Superstar” which similar to ‘Desh Ka phone’ with which Xiaomi introduced the Redmi 5A in India.

Infinix Smart 2 Features

The Infinix Smart 2 key highlights are its display and the front-facing camera. It houses a 5.45-inch HD+ display, which has a 18:9 aspect ratio with 1440 x 720 pixels resolution. The Infinix Smart 2 employs a MediaTek MT6739 SoC aided by 2GB/3GB RAM and 16GB/32GB of storage. The smartphone packs a 3,050mAh battery and boots up on Android 8.1 Oreo-based on XOS software.

As for the cameras, the Infinix Smart 2 rear is studded with a 13-megapixel camera with f/2.0 aperture, and an LED flash. Upfront, it features an 8-megapixel selfie camera coupled with dual led flash. On the connectivity front, the dual-SIM card supported phone also supports dual 4G VoLTE support,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, GPS, microUSB port and 3.5mm headphone jack. The Smart 2 will be available in four colors – Red, Blue, Black and Gold.

Infinix Smart 2 Price In India and Availability

The new Infinix Smart 2 is priced under sub-Rs 7,000 price point. With an eye on the Xiaomi Redmi 5A market, the Infinix Smart 2 base variant is priced at Rs 5,999 whereas 3GB RAM variant is priced at Rs 6,999. The Infinix Smart 2 will be available on Flipkart from August 10 onwards.
